Property/Characteristic Details
Chemical Name 4-Aminopyrazolo[3.4-d]pyrimidine
CAS Number 2380-63-4
Molecular Formula C5H5N5
Molecular Weight 135.13 g/mol
Appearance Milky white powder
Density 1.612 g/cm³
Melting Point >325 °C (lit.)
Boiling Point 431.1ºC at 760 mmHg
Flash Point 244.4ºC
Solubility Insoluble in water
Hazard Classification Acute toxicity, oral (Category 3); Skin irritation (Category 2); Eye irritation (Category 2A); Specific target organ system toxicity (single exposure) (Category 3)
Primary Hazards Skin irritation, eye irritation, respiratory irritation
Safety Precautions Avoid inhalation, do not eat, drink, or smoke while handling. Wear protective gloves, eye protection, and face shield. In case of skin or eye contact, wash immediately with plenty of water and seek medical attention if necessary.
Applications As an intermediate in organic synthesis, particularly in the pharmaceutical industry. It has shown anticancer activity and is a potent inhibitor of RET (rearranged during transfection) lung cancer oncogene.
Additional Notes It can inhibit various protein kinases such as BTK, CDK1/2. Src kinase, and RIPK1 in vitro. It is also known by its aliases such as 4-Aminopyrazolo[3.4-d]pyrimidine, 4-Aminopyrazolo[3.4-d] pyrimidin-4-amine, and Pyrazoloadenine.
